U.s. Appeals Court Rules Nsa Can Keep Collecting Phone Records Until November

A federal judge's ruling that blocked the NSA from continuing bulk collection of cellphone metadata has been overturned. U.S. District Court Judge Richard Leon had stopped the collection until the new provisions guiding bulk collection included in the USA Freedom Act are implemented at the end of November. The U.S. Court of Appeals for the District of Columbia Circuit said there were not sufficient grounds for the preliminary injunction imposed by the lower court.
